AIDS Research Alliance (ARA)
ARA is engaged in a number of ongoing preclinical
and basic research projects. For example, the prostratin update (page 24) outlines important progress in the development of prostratin as an anti-HIV drug targeting viral reservoirs.

Pregabalin A0081066
Pfizer
This trial investigates the efficacy and safety of pregabalin (versus placebo) in the treatment of neuropathic pain in HIV-positive volunteers. Enrollment &

TH9507 (Growth Hormone Analog)
Theratechnologies Inc.
This study assesses the efficacy and safety of
TH9507, a growth hormone releasing factor analog
in HIV-positive volunteers with excess abdominal
fat accumulation.

CCR5
Human Genome Sciences, Inc.
This study evaluates the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ics,and
pharmacodynamics of CCR5mAb004
(human monoclonal IgG4 antibody to CCR5) in HIV-
1 positive individuals who are not receiving antiretroviral
therapy.
